 Hanoi (VNA) – Ha Anh Phuong, an English-languageteacher at Huong Can High School of the northern province of Phu Tho, haꦛs madeher name to the list of the 10 finalists for the Global Teacher Prize 2020 ofVarkey Foundation.

The 29-year-old is the first teacher from Vietnam andalso the youngest to enter this year’s top 10 list, along with her colleaguesfrom Italy, Brazil, the UK, the US, South Africa, Nigeria, India, Malaysia, andthe Republic of Korea. The teacher of the Muong ethnic group was among the 50finalists in March. Most students of the Huong Can High School areof ethnic minority groups. Phuong has helped her students connect with theirpeers in schools worldwide via information technology, and promoted the“borderless classroom” model among her colleagues. She also takes an active part in televisedcourses and helps other teachers in online teaching in the context of COVID-19. The Global Teacher Prize,awarded annually by the Varkey Foundation, seeks to acknowledge impact of thevery best teachers, not only on their students but also on the communitiesaround them. Last year, Tran Thi Thuy, a teacher at Duc HopHigh School in northern Hung Yen province, was named in the 50 finalists./.
